Image 1 doesn't have enough of the pattern included to be made seamless. What I've done in the past with this kind of thing is to redraw the pattern and make a new one, using some elements from the original. The short version of how to make Image 2 into a seamless pattern is: crop it so that the edges of the image go cleanly through the middles of the motif, and then resize the pattern to a multiple of 256X256 pixels.
